Backup & Disaster Recovery in the Age of AI
The increasing landscape of Artificial machine learning presents novel challenges for conventional backup and disaster restoration strategies. AI's presence on data volume, intricacy , and application architectures demands a reevaluation of how we protect critical business assets. Previously relied-upon methods may struggle to suitably handle the dynamic nature of AI-driven processes, requiring a shift towards automated backup solutions. These solutions should include AI for tasks such as data classification, prioritization of retrieval, and proactive threat click site detection. Considerations now include safeguarding AI systems themselves, ensuring their availability post-disaster.
- Automated Backup Schedules: Leverage AI to optimize backup timings.
- Data Classification: Use AI to categorize data for tiered protection.
- Predictive Recovery: AI can anticipate potential failures and proactively restore systems.

Disaster Recovery: Evolving with AI and Co-Managed IT
The landscape of emergency restoration is quickly transforming thanks to the adoption of artificial automation and the rise of co-managed IT assistance. Traditionally, DR plans were complex and time-consuming, often depending on physical intervention. Now, AI can manage many aspects of DR, like predicting potential interruptions, optimizing data duplication, and accelerating the recovery process. Furthermore, partnering with a co-managed IT team offers focused expertise and tools to develop a more robust and efficient DR answer. This synergistic method ensures critical performance even in the face of unforeseen incidents.
